Output ec3eb44c74c98165c045431602e6d4173acb8e8e81651edc00c1ddf490c8b4c8:0

value
76566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54e8580adcf01cf6a070b7d53cd3bc3ea265934b OP_EQUAL
address
39Ry2CJtr4kiVqniCXiCkw1DkoUbkG7tLa
transaction
ec3eb44c74c98165c045431602e6d4173acb8e8e81651edc00c1ddf490c8b4c8
spent
true